5. Duties and Responsibilities: The services of the NPM will be required for the first phase of project implementation. He/She will work under the under the supervision of National Project Director (NPD). NPM will collaborate closely with NPD, UNDP, Government counterparts and key stakeholders in order to facilitate project implementation towards the desired goals and objectives. NPM will be responsible for general and financial administration, progress reporting, monitoring and the quality control of inputs from consultants and subcontractors providing assistance to the project.
Scope of work
NPM will be responsible for undertaking the following specific tasks:
Advise the executing agency in establishing of Project Coordination and Implementation Structure;
Finalize the detailed action plan for each of the outputs of Phase I of the project;
Support in developing linkages among various outputs and provide substantive knowledge for promoting wind energy in Pakistan;
Analyze the baseline assessments, incorporate results into the policy framework and create an enabling environment for the promotion of wind energy technologies;
Strengthen networking amongst key stakeholders by conducting a consultation process, involve and learn from all the key stakeholders and identify linkages between on-going activities;
Identify needs and ways for strengthening relevant institutions and provide support from the project resources to meet the targets under each of the outputs;
Organize consultative workshops, trainings, seminars, field trips and delegation incentive tours according to work plans;
Set up monitoring work plans that account for related activities undertaken by various partners and identify the evaluation methodology;
Lead and manage the PIU applying administrative and technical procedures as required;
Day to day monitoring of project implementation based on the Annual Work Plan
Prepare ToRs for the sub-contracts and procurements for approval by the Executive Committee (EC) and Project Steering Committee(PSC);
Advise and assist the NPD in the mobilization of inputs and resources;
Provide operational management for the production of project outputs according to the project document and the procedures in UNDP/GEF Project Cycle Operations Manual (PCOM); knowledge of government rules and regulations are preferable;
Act as the Secretary of the Project Steering Committee (PSC);
Evaluate reports on execution of outputs;
Arrange and submit within the deadlines the Tripartite Review (TPR), Annual Project Report (APR), Project Implementation Report (PIR), technical reviews, quarterly progress reports, financial progress report, updated work plans and budget and any other required reports as required;
Provide required information and support to the annual external audit and an external independent evaluation at the end of phase 1
